Well, my advice is just embrace the 'suck'. Basic is always different for each year, but I can tell you it's just exhausting on all levels. Focus on getting by 'meal by meal'. Push yourself even when you feel like it's impossible. I would just say exercise and get yourself in a mindset that things will be hard. BRING YOUR OWN BOOTS! The boots I had gave me bad sores. BRING FOOTCARE! Sores and blisters are very common and are painful. I would also bring a journal to vent out stress. I wouldn't even worry about getting into the class of 2025. DO EVERYTHING YOU NEED TO and you will be just fine.Thanks for opening yourself up to questions. Very nice of you. I am sorry that your freshman year ended so abruptly. I don't know the percentage, but they take a handful from each course to go take classes at the hill. Probably 10-15 for English, Math and Physics. The academics are just building blocks for classes at USAFA. They are manageable if you do the work to understand what's going on. The classes are on alternate days. There is extra help every day for classes. The grading scale is normal A-F. If you more specific questions, I can try to answer them.DD has been offered a place at prep.
